A teenage girl who has been missing for more than 10 days could be in Islington, police have said.
Destiny Hyacinth, 16, was last seen in Kings Bromley, Staffordshire on Friday, April 10, but has family in Islington.
Borough police are appealing for anyone who may have information on her whereabouts to help with enquiries.
Destiny is a light skinned girl, 5ft 5ins tall, of medium build and with brown eyes.
Destiny previously went missing on March 7 but was located in the Norfolk area on March 27.
Anyone with information is asked to call police on 101 quoting reference 15MIS013522.
